  • TitleMurder trial opens
  • SummaryCaption: "Murder trial opens--Vito Genovese, right, accused of the slaying of Ferdinand (The Shadow) Boccia 12 years ago, listens intently as Assistant District Attorney Julius Helfand, left, confers with defense Counsel Hyman Barshay." Image includes several other men in background including three police officers.
